In his victory speech after winning the Nevada Republican caucuses, Donald Trump proclaimed his love for the "poorly educated" voters who turned out to caucus for him. "He loves the poorly educated? Who says that?" laughed Jimmy Kimmel on Wednesday's Kimmel Live. But the poorly educated love Trump back, Kimmel said, "and they love that he loves them. In fact, the poorly educated love him so much they made him this advertisement." They didn't, of course, but the commercial thrown together by the Kimmel team throws some pretty hard elbows — if you watch closely, there appear to be some digs at George W. Bush. At least Donald Trump would approve of that. So, while you're waiting for Trump to make Merica grate again, watch the video below. Peter Weber
